A prominent security vulnerability discovered within the Hugging Face artificial intelligence infrastructure has drawn comparisons to the Morris Worm, according to Cybersecurity News. Experts highlight that this intrusion represents a major escalation in the threat level facing modern machine learning model repositories, marking it as a highly consequential event in the history of cybersecurity.

The Morris Worm, which debuted in 1988, is widely recognized as one of the first major malware attacks to proliferate across the early internet. By drawing a parallel between this foundational threat and the current situation at Hugging Face, former NSA leadership emphasizes the systemic risks inherent in centralized AI model platforms.

Incident Analysis

While specific technical details regarding the volume of affected user accounts or the duration of the unauthorized access remain under active investigation, the assessment from high-level intelligence circles underscores the severity of the architectural exposure. Security researchers continue to monitor the platform as it works to secure endpoints and model weights that developers rely on for production-grade artificial intelligence applications.

Why It Matters

The classification of an AI repository breach as comparable to the Morris Worm signals a transition toward treating machine learning platforms as critical infrastructure. As global industries accelerate the integration of large language models, the centralized nature of repositories like Hugging Face creates a singular point of failure. Unlike traditional software repositories, compromised AI models can lead to 'silent' failures where malicious biases or backdoors are baked into decision-making algorithms, potentially evading detection by standard antivirus or firewall solutions for long periods.
